Calvin Bassey Shines as Fulham Edge Past Nottingham Forest with 2-1 Win

Share This News On...

Super Eagles defender Calvin Bassey emerged as Fulham’s hero, scoring the decisive goal in their 2-1 victory over Nottingham Forest at Craven Cottage.

The 25-year-old centre-back rose to the occasion in the 62nd minute, heading in a Raul Jimenez corner to put Fulham ahead and secure all three points. It was Bassey’s first Premier League goal of the season, marking a memorable moment in his 24th appearance for the club.

Not just a defensive rock, Bassey demonstrated his offensive prowess by reacting swiftly to Jimenez’s header, nodding the ball past Forest goalkeeper Matz Sels. The goal sparked wild celebrations among the home fans as Fulham regained the lead.

But Bassey’s contribution didn’t stop there. He put in a solid defensive shift, making crucial interceptions and aerial clearances to prevent any late Forest threats. His all-around performance highlighted his growing importance to Marco Silva’s squad.
